On today's episode of How'd She Do That?, host Emily Landers welcomes Alex Snodgrass onto the podcast! Alex is the founder of The Defined Dish, a blog of simple and healthy recipes online, as well as the New York Times best selling cookbook, The Defined Dish: Whole30 Endorsed, Healthy and Wholesome Weeknight Recipes. After completing the process of her first Whole30, Alex was inspired to start sharing how eating healthy had changed her life for the better. Alex soon recognized her love for sharing food with others and her blog began to grow organically. By teaching herself how to cook, capture, and share these deliciously defined dishes she has been able to create the recipes that we all know and love. In this episode, Alex shares how she found her passion, the process of creating a cookbook, how to discern when to pivot, and the importance of slowing down to enjoy a meal with the people you love.
